twinkly I don't think some men care.  There are a lot of men out there that don't have a problem with over weight women.  I think you need to work on your self-esteem.  If your weight is a serious concern to you, take the necessary steps to getting healthy.  I know it's hard but it can be done.  I will try to answer some of your questions.

1. If missionary position is too difficult try another position.  Doggy style or you on top.  There are a million other positions that will allow complete penetration.  

2. Not many people like having sex during a woman's period.  But what pain are you referring to?  Menstraul cramping?  That can be helped with midol.

3. Again, some men don't care and some men do.  It's preferential I would think.
